在G19平面铣圆弧面时,主要使用G02和G03指令,结合平面选择指令(如G17、G18、G19)以及圆心坐标(I、J、K)或半径(R)来编程实现。以下是具体的编程方法:
选择平面
G17:选择XY平面
G18:选择ZX平面
G19:选择YZ平面
定义圆弧尺寸
已知圆弧中心的位置:使用I、J、K参数来定义圆心相对于圆弧起点的偏移量。例如,如果圆弧起点到圆心的矢量在X轴方向上是20,Y轴方向上是5,则可以编写为 `G02 X_ Y_ I-20 J5`。
已知圆弧的半径:可以直接使用R参数代替I、J、K,编写方式为 `G02 X_ Y_ R_ F_`。这种方式简化了编程步骤,尤其适用于已知圆弧半径的情况。
设置进给速度
F参数用于设置圆弧插补的进给速度,单位通常为每分钟进给距离(mm/min)。合理选择进给速度对保证加工质量和效率至关重要。
示例程序
```gcode
; 选择YZ平面
G19
; 设置进给速度
F500
; 圆弧加工示例
G90 G03 X25 Y40 I-20 J0
```
在这个示例中,`G90` 表示绝对坐标模式,`G03` 表示顺时针圆弧插补,`X25 Y40` 是圆弧的终点坐标,`I-20 J0` 是圆心相对于起点的偏移量。
注意事项
确保在编程前已经正确选择了所需的平面(G17、G18、G19)。
圆心坐标(I、J、K)和半径(R)的数值应根据实际情况进行设置。
进给速度(F)应根据加工要求选择,以保证加工质量和效率。
通过以上步骤和示例程序,可以在G19平面进行圆弧面的编程加工。